New Jersey in 1981 was a year that would go down in history as one of the most violent in the state’s recent past. According to the FBI’s Uniform Crime Reporting (UCR) program, the state saw a significant increase in reported violent crimes, with a particular spike in aggravated assaults.
The UCR data revealed that the nation was experiencing a surge in violent crime, with a 12.1% increase in reported offenses nationwide. This trend was reflected in New Jersey, where residents were increasingly concerned about their safety. The state’s law enforcement agencies reported a total of 16,444 violent crimes, a number that would only continue to rise in the coming years.
Aggravated assaults were the most common type of violent crime in New Jersey in 1981, accounting for nearly 60% of all reported offenses. This was a trend that was echoed across the country, where law enforcement agencies were struggling to keep pace with the growing number of violent incidents. The rise in aggravated assaults was a particular concern, as it often involved the use of weapons and resulted in serious injuries.
